인프런 커뮤니티 질문&답변

mandoo님의 프로필 이미지

작성한 질문수

[2024] 한입 크기로 잘라 먹는 리액트(React.js) : 기초부터 실전까지

chapter13(promise)부터 이해가 잘 안됩니다..ㅠ

해결된 질문

24.09.15 13:28 작성

·

98

1

설명은 너무나도 잘해주시는데 제가 아직 부족해서 그런지 이해가 잘 되지않습니다..

promise를 실제 프로젝트에서 어떻게 적용하는지도 감이 안잡히고, 어떨 때 사용하는지도 잘 모르겠습니다..ㅠㅜ

답변 2

0

이정환 Winterlood님의 프로필 이미지
이정환 Winterlood
지식공유자

2024. 09. 15. 13:52

안녕하세요 이정환입니다.

걱정마세요! 자바스크립트를 처음 입문하시는 시점에서 Promise라는 개념을 듣자마자 완벽히 이해하는게 더 이상한 상황입니다. 그만큼 누군가에게는 어렵고 복잡하게 느껴질 수 있는 개념이니까요!

강의의 설명이 잘 와닿지 않을때 제가 추천해드리고 싶은 방법은 강의와 함께 타 아티클, 공식문서, 영상을 참고하는 방법입니다. 더블체킹 학습법이라고 명명해볼 수 있겠네요

이 방법을 이용하면 어떤 개념을 이해하기 위해 필요한 여러가지 사전지식중 누락되어 있는 특정 부분을 발견하고 채워넣을 수 있습니다. 또는 개인적으로 가장 잘 와닿는다고 느껴질만한 표현을 찾게 될 수도 있죠 그리고 그렇게 되면 마치 실마리를 찾은 것 처럼 쉽고 빠르게 어려운 개념을 정복할 수 있게 됩니다.

그러나 사람마다 겪어온 학습의 배경이 다르고, 사람마다 찰떡이라고 생각하는 비유가 다르기 때문에 하나의 컨텐츠 만으로는 모든 개념을 만족하실만큼 학습 하기 어려울 수 있습니다. 결론적으로 이런 이유에서 하나의 개념에 대해 여러가지 아티클, 공식문서, 영상 등을 참고해보시는 걸 추천 드립니다.

그런데 이렇게만 말씀드리고 제가 슝 ==3 떠나버리면 다소 무책임해 보일 수 있으니! 개인적으로 잘 설명되었다고 생각하는 몇몇 링크도 첨부하도록 하겠습니다!

PS. 참고로 아래의 링크 글들을 읽으실 때에는 다소 꼼꼼히 읽어보시는 걸 추천드립니다!

 

0

인프런 AI 인턴님의 프로필 이미지

2024. 09. 15. 13:30

안녕하세요, 인프런 AI 인턴입니다.

mandoo님, 프로미스(Promise)에 대한 개념이 아직 어려우신 것 같아요. 프로미스는 비동기 작업을 다루기 위해 자바스크립트에서 제공하는 중요한 기능 중 하나입니다. 아마 강의를 통해 기본적인 사용법은 익히셨지만, 실제 프로젝트에서 어떻게 활용하는지에 대한 감을 잡기 어려우실 수 있습니다.

프로미스의 사용 방법과 적용 가능성을 쉽게 이해할 수 있는 몇 가지 기존 질문과 답변을 추천해드릴게요:

1. Async와 promise가 결국 같이 쓰일필요가 없다는 뜻인가요?

이 질문은 asyncpromise의 차이점과 함께 사용되는 경우에 대해 설명합니다. 프로미스와 async/await를 사용해 비동기 작업을 보다 쉽게 처리할 수 있는 방법에 대해 익히실 수 있을 거예요.

2. promise 관련 질문있습니다

이 답변에서는 프로미스를 활용하여 비동기 작업의 결과를 변수에 저장하는 방법을 다룹니다. 또한, async/await를 사용해 보다 간편하게 비동기 작업을 처리하는 방법도 함께 설명합니다.

3. async

프로미스와 async/await를 결합하여 비동기 작업을 잘 처리하는 방법에 대해 설명합니다. 특히, 프로미스의 resolve 값을 활용하는 방법에 대한 이해도를 높일 수 있습니다.

이 링크들을 참고하여 프로미스와 async/await의 사용 예제를 보고, 실제 프로젝트에서 비동기 작업을 어떤 식으로 다룰 수 있는지 감을 잡으실 수 있을 것입니다.

저는 질문자님의 이해를 돕고자 지식공유자님의 기존 답변을 참고하여 유사한 답변 링크를 추천해드리고 있습니다. 현재 베타 기능으로 답변이 만족스럽지 않을 수 있는 점 양해 부탁드립니다. 🙏 추가적으로 궁금한 점이 있으시면, 이어서 질문해 주세요. 곧 지식공유자께서 답변해 주실 것입니다.

mandoo님의 프로필 이미지

작성한 질문수

질문하기